Simplifying 13(x + -4) + -3(x + -9) + -5(m + 4) = 0 Reorder the terms: 13(-4 + x) + -3(x + -9) + -5(m + 4) = 0 (-4 * 13 + x * 13) + -3(x + -9) + -5(m + 4) = 0 (-52 + 13x) + -3(x + -9) + -5(m + 4) = 0 Reorder the terms: -52 + 13x + -3(-9 + x) + -5(m + 4) = 0 -52 + 13x + (-9 * -3 + x * -3) + -5(m + 4) = 0 -52 + 13x + (27 + -3x) + -5(m + 4) = 0 Reorder the terms: -52 + 13x + 27 + -3x + -5(4 + m) = 0 -52 + 13x + 27 + -3x + (4 * -5 + m * -5) = 0 -52 + 13x + 27 + -3x + (-20 + -5m) = 0 Reorder the terms: -52 + 27 + -20 + -5m + 13x + -3x = 0 Combine like terms: -52 + 27 = -25 -25 + -20 + -5m + 13x + -3x = 0 Combine like terms: -25 + -20 = -45 -45 + -5m + 13x + -3x = 0 Combine like terms: 13x + -3x = 10x -45 + -5m + 10x = 0 Solving -45 + -5m + 10x = 0 Solving for variable 'm'. Move all terms containing m to the left, all other terms to the right. Add '45' to each side of the equation. -45 + -5m + 45 + 10x = 0 + 45 Reorder the terms: -45 + 45 + -5m + 10x = 0 + 45 Combine like terms: -45 + 45 = 0 0 + -5m + 10x = 0 + 45 -5m + 10x = 0 + 45 Combine like terms: 0 + 45 = 45 -5m + 10x = 45 Add '-10x' to each side of the equation. -5m + 10x + -10x = 45 + -10x Combine like terms: 10x + -10x = 0 -5m + 0 = 45 + -10x -5m = 45 + -10x Divide each side by '-5'. m = -9 + 2x Simplifying m = -9 + 2x
